Oil flows back and forth between a small and large tank. When oil is moving into the large tank, the flow rate is positive. When oil is moving into the small tank, the flow rate is negative.
The large tank begins with 600 gallons of oil. The flow rate is recorded as –4 gallons per minute. After a period of 32 minutes, how much oil has been moved and to which tank?
